Satellite dish installation
A dish is a sail bolted to your house. Mount it badly and the first serious wind will move it. Mount it properly, align it precisely and weatherproof it correctly, and you will not think about it again for years.
Before anything is bolted to anything, the dish needs a clear, unobstructed line of sight to the satellite. In South Africa that means pointing broadly north-east and upward, and it means nothing substantial in the way — not a tree, not a neighbour’s new second storey, not the corner of your own roof.
This sounds obvious and it is routinely got wrong, because the tree that is in the way in five years’ time is not in the way today. We survey properly, and if the obvious mounting position is going to cause you problems, we will tell you before we drill rather than after.
Then comes the mounting itself. A dish presents a substantial surface to the wind, and the forces on its bracket in a Highveld storm are not trivial. Correct fixings, correct substrate, correct bracket. And finally the alignment and the weatherproofing, which is where good installations separate themselves from cheap ones.
The detail
Four things, all of which matter.
Clear sight to the satellite, with allowance for how the surroundings will change. We would rather move the dish now than come back in three years.
Brick, concrete, tile, or a steel structure — each needs different fixings. A dish is under constant wind load and the fixing has to take it indefinitely.
Elevation, azimuth and skew, all optimised for signal quality as well as strength. This is what gives the installation margin against rain.
The LNB connector is outdoors permanently. Sealed properly it lasts years. Sealed badly — or wrapped in insulation tape — it corrodes and you have a fault within two seasons.
Highveld sun destroys cheap coax within a few years. Proper cable, properly clipped, properly sealed where it enters the building.
Gauteng sits under a strong satellite footprint, so a standard dish is ample almost everywhere. We size up where line of sight is tight or several decoders share one dish.

WhatsApp 063 866 0971Somewhere with a clear, unobstructed line of sight to the satellite — broadly north-east and upward in South Africa — and somewhere the bracket can be fixed securely into solid substrate. We survey both before mounting, and we allow for how the surroundings will change as trees grow.
Across Gauteng the satellite footprint is strong, so a standard dish is adequate for the great majority of installations. Where line of sight is partially obstructed, or where you are running several decoders off one dish, we may recommend going a size up to give you more margin in bad weather.
Yes, though we would generally prefer a wall where one is available, because a wall mount is easier to seal and easier to service. Where a roof mount is genuinely the only option, we do it properly and we seal it properly.
Typically two to three hours for a standard single-decoder installation, including the survey, mounting, alignment, cabling and setup.
Poor weatherproofing of the LNB connector. It sits outdoors permanently, and if it is not sealed properly, water gets in and the copper corrodes. It is the single most common cause of the signal faults we are called out to, and it is entirely preventable.
Yes. That needs a twin or quad LNB rather than a single, and it needs the cabling planned properly from the start. Tell us how many decoders you want to run and we will size the installation correctly.
